I have kids at two schools on the Forbes list. They each borrow 3,500/year in subsidized loans. We pay 10K for one and 12K for the other. The rest is covered by the schools in scholarships and need-based aid. It's doable.

The short version was that none of these schools is worth $60K if you're going into acting or the culinary arts. The very top schools might possibly be worth that for the connections, especially if you're going into finance. So yes to Columbia or even NYU if you want a job on Wall Street.
